Congrats on your new mac! You can't have too much horsepower when running real time plugins. Quad proc's are a great idea I"m running a Mac Pro Tower with Quad Xeon Proc's and a iMac as a Logic Node and My Mac Laptop for Mobile use. and of course the ipad 2 and alesis dock I"ve been experimenting with. And of course "QUAD HEAD" displays I'm all Mac LOGIC, REAPER, GARAGE BAND, for DAW. Native Instruments Complete, Ozone, TH2, Fav Plugins. I"m a big fan of my Mac gear as you can see. Mostly, because of APPLE LOGIC being my DAW of choice. It only runs on a MAC so I can't use a PC for it. Also, FINAL CUT PRO, which won't run on a PC. Also, GARAGE BAND, which is MAC only. So I don't have a lot of choice on platform. I pretty much have to use Mac stuff, as long as I want to keep using the Apple software. hey, you're also sporting a kensington trackball!
